Queen’s Roger Taylor releases romantic solo single ‘I See You Now’

Roger Taylor has released a new solo single called “I See You Now,” according to Rolling Stone. The reflective song is the second preview from his upcoming album, Violence Insane in a Beautiful World, which arrives Sept. 18 through Columbia Records.

Taylor also put out a black-and-white music video for the track. The video was created by his wife, Sarina Taylor, along with longtime collaborator Simon Lupton.

Speaking to BBC Radio 2, Taylor said the song is a tribute to his wife. He described it as a love song about realizing that you do not fully see someone at first, but over time come to know them more deeply.

The new album will be Taylor’s seventh solo release. He has said the title reflects his view that the world is facing a great deal of violence and upheaval right now. Taylor will support the album with a short U.K. tour beginning Sept. 21 in Newcastle, England, with stops in Edinburgh, Birmingham, Manchester, Swansea, and London.
